报错:Java.net.ConnectException:Connection timed out:connect

24 年 5 月 20 日 星期一 (已编辑)
249 字
2 分钟

摘要

当我们用finalShell连接虚拟机时,报错:Java.net.ConnectException: Connection timed out: connect

遇到这种情况大概率是 主机IP 错误

我们可以在CentOS中输入 ifconfig 查看ip地址;

ens33中的inet 192.168.179.128 才是IP地址。

但是有的问遇到这种情况:输入ifconfig时,显示如下(最好在root权限下-指令为su root)

可以看到ens33没显示出来。这时我们输入 ifconfig ens33 up,再输入 ifconfig。就能看到IP了。

但如果还是没看见ip地址;这时还需要检查防火墙

输入 systemctl status firewalld 查看防火墙状态,如果有绿色,说明打开了防火墙。

这时需要关闭防火墙,输入 systemctl stop firewalld 关闭防火墙。然后再次输入systemctl status firewalld 如果没有绿色,则说明关闭了

再次输入 ifconfig,就可以看到IP地址了

最后将ip正确输入到 编辑器中,连接即可

对您有帮助的话,请关注我吧~~

文章标题:报错:Java.net.ConnectException:Connection timed out:connect

文章作者:Yosoo

文章链接:https://yosoo.wang/posts/2024-07/finalshell-error[复制]

最后修改时间:


商业转载请联系站长获得授权,非商业转载请注明本文出处及文章链接,您可以自由地在任何媒体以任何形式复制和分发作品,也可以修改和创作,但是分发衍生作品时必须采用相同的许可协议。
本文采用CC BY-NC-SA 4.0进行许可。